How to fill out patient receipt

How to fill out a patient receipt?
01
Start by entering the date of the appointment or the service rendered. This will help in keeping track of when the transaction took place.
02
Next, input the patient's full name and contact information. This includes their address, phone number, and email address. It is important to ensure that the information is accurate for future correspondence.
03
Include the details of the medical service provided. This may include the name of the procedure, the date it was performed, and any relevant medical codes or descriptions. It is crucial to be specific and provide as much detail as possible.
04
Indicate the cost of the service rendered. This should include the total amount owed by the patient, as well as any applicable taxes or fees. Be transparent in listing all costs to avoid any misunderstandings or confusion later on.
05
If there are any insurance claims involved, make sure to include the relevant insurance information. This may include the name of the insurance company, policy number, and any other necessary details. This is important for both the patient and the healthcare provider to keep track of the reimbursement process.
06
Provide a breakdown of payment methods accepted. This can include cash, credit card, check, or any other preferred payment options. It is essential to clearly state the acceptable payment criteria to avoid any confusion during payment collection.
07
Finally, sign and date the receipt. This serves as proof that the transaction took place and helps in maintaining a record of the patient's visit.
Who needs a patient receipt?
01
Patients: Patient receipts are beneficial for individuals seeking reimbursement from insurance companies or for those who want to keep record of medical expenses for tax purposes. It provides them with a detailed breakdown of the services rendered and the associated costs.
02
Healthcare Providers: Patient receipts are necessary for healthcare providers to keep track of transactions, manage their financial records, and provide documentation in case of audits or disputes. It helps in maintaining transparency and accountability in their healthcare practice.
03
Insurance Companies: Patient receipts are important for insurance companies to process claims accurately and efficiently. It enables them to verify the services provided, the costs involved, and ensures that the reimbursement process is carried out smoothly.
Overall, patient receipts play a crucial role in maintaining accurate financial records, facilitating insurance claims, and providing transparency between patients, healthcare providers, and insurance companies.

What is patient receipt?
A patient receipt is a document provided to a patient after receiving healthcare services, detailing the services rendered and the amount charged.
Who is required to file patient receipt?
Healthcare providers, hospitals, clinics, and healthcare facilities are required to provide patient receipts.
How to fill out patient receipt?
Patient receipts should include details such as the date of service, services provided, cost of services, patient information, and payment method.
What is the purpose of patient receipt?
The purpose of a patient receipt is to provide transparency in healthcare billing, documenting the services provided and the charges incurred.
What information must be reported on patient receipt?
Patient receipts should include details of the healthcare services provided, the date of service, cost of services, patient information, and payment details.
